A firefox-esr security update has been released for Debian GNU/Linux 11 to address multiple security issues.



DSA 5237-1: firefox-esr security update

Package : firefox-esr
CVE ID : CVE-2022-40956 CVE-2022-40957 CVE-2022-40958 CVE-2022-40959
CVE-2022-40960 CVE-2022-40962

Multiple security issues have been found in the Mozilla Firefox web
browser, which could potentially result in the execution of arbitrary
code, CSP bypass or session fixation.

Debian follows the extended support releases (ESR) of Firefox. Support
for the 91.x series has ended, so starting with this update we're now
following the 102.x releases.

Between 91.x and 102.x, Firefox has seen a number of feature updates.
For more information please refer to
  https://www.mozilla.org/en-US/firefox/102.0esr/releasenotes/

For the stable distribution (bullseye), these problems have been fixed in
version 102.3.0esr-1~deb11u1.

We recommend that you upgrade your firefox-esr packages.
